Plastic downspout installation services involve attaching durable, weather-resistant pipes to the exterior of a property to effectively manage rainwater runoff. These systems are designed to channel water away from the building's foundation, preventing water accumulation that can lead to structural issues or basement flooding. The installation process typically includes assessing the property’s drainage needs, selecting appropriate pipe sizes and styles, and securely attaching the downspouts to ensure they function properly during heavy rainstorms. Professional service providers can handle all aspects of installation, ensuring the system is properly positioned and securely fastened for long-lasting performance.
This service helps address common problems associated with poor drainage around a property. Without proper downspouts, rainwater can collect near the foundation, causing erosion, basement leaks, or even foundation damage over time. Clogged or broken existing downspouts can also lead to water spilling onto walkways or pooling around the property, creating slip hazards and potential water damage. Installing new, high-quality plastic downspouts provides a reliable solution to redirect water away from the building’s base, reducing the risk of these issues and helping to maintain the property's structural integrity.

The overview below groups typical Plastic Downspout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Basic downspout repairs or minor adjustments typically cost between $100 and $300. Many routine fixes fall within this range, but costs can vary based on the extent of the damage.
Partial Downspout Replacement - Replacing a section of a downspout usually ranges from $250 to $600. Local contractors often handle these jobs efficiently within this typical cost band.
Full Downspout Installation - Installing new downspouts on a standard home generally costs between $600 and $1,200. Larger or more complex projects can reach $2,000 or more, although fewer jobs fall into this higher range.
Complete Gutter and Downspout System - Replacing or upgrading an entire gutter and downspout system can range from $2,500 to $5,000+. Many projects stay within the middle of this range, with larger, more intricate installations at the higher end.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of installing plastic downspouts? Plastic downspouts help direct rainwater away from a building’s foundation, reducing the risk of water damage and basement flooding. They are also lightweight, resistant to rust, and easy to maintain.
How do I know if my home needs new downspouts? Signs include visible cracks, sagging or detached sections, and frequent clogs. A local contractor can assess your existing system and recommend necessary upgrades.
What types of plastic are used for downspout installation? Most plastic downspouts are made from durable PVC or polyethylene, which are resistant to weathering and require minimal upkeep.
Can plastic downspouts be customized to fit my home’s needs? Yes, local service providers can often customize the length, color, and shape of plastic downspouts to match your home’s exterior and drainage requirements.
What is involved in the installation process for plastic downspouts? Installation typically includes attaching the downspouts to existing gutters, ensuring proper slope for water flow, and securing them to the building for stability. Local contractors handle these steps professionally.
